Titian Software Mosaic 6.0 sample management software

Friday, 03 October, 2014 | Supplied by: Titian Software


Titian Software has launched Mosaic 6.0, the latest version of its sample management software. Suitable for the management of compounds, biologicals and reagents, the product includes intuitive interfaces for ordering and inventory searching and functions designed to streamline laboratory workflows. An optional Assay Requesting module is available, which is said to improve the efficiency of the assay requesting process.

The use of preconfigured order templates for frequently delivered sample formats allows researchers to submit routine orders in a simple and time-effective manner, freeing up time to focus on important research. A system with the Ordering functionality also features a global availability check to provide real-time feedback on sample location and format, across multisite organisations (served by the same Mosaic system).

The Inventory Search interface enables users to easily and swiftly scan the entire sample inventory to identify sets of samples based on substance and container parameters, eg, received date, collection and expiry date. Search criteria can be saved, published to all users and re-accessed, making it easy for users to identify and select substances required for an order request, generate inventory reports, export data or create specific pick-lists.

The optional Assay Requesting module enables requestors to order compounds to be prepared in the correct format to support the selected assays; and assay/sample bank managers to respond efficiently to assay requests. Submitted requests can be aggregated to optimise reagent and plate usage, thereby minimising the waste of samples, reagents and consumables.
